How To Maintain Heart Health In Your 20s: Should I worry about my heart health if I am in my 20s? Yes, you should care for your heart and put efforts to maintain heart health, even if you are young and healthy. Heart disease risk factors don’t differentiate age or number. According to the National Heart, Lung and Blood Institute, the risk of heart attack in young women is increasing than in men. 

The increasing risk of heart attack in young women is alerting. Stress, birth control pills, smoking and other bad lifestyle habits put young women at a higher risk of heart disease. In that case, it is crucial to look out for the risk factors and maintain heart health.

Heart Disease Risk Factors In Women

One major risk factor of heart attack is coronary artery disease in which the artery fails to deliver enough blood-oxygen to the heart. This can result in a heart attack. According to the National Institutes of Health, coronary artery disease is the leading cause of death among women. Scroll down to know the other risk factors for heart disease in women.

  1. Smoking
  2. Obesity
  3. Side effects of birth control pills
  4. High Blood pressure
  5. High Cholesterol in women
  6. Family history
  7. Lack of physical exercise or yoga
  8. Unhealthy diet
  9. Anemia, especially during pregnancy
  10. Medical condition

Heart Attack Prevention Tips For Women

How to prevent heart attacks in women? There are many answers to that question but the best you can start doing now is adopting a healthy lifestyle to maintain heart health. Here are some pro-tips to prevent heart disease in women. 

  1. Eat fibre rich foods
  2. Maintain a healthy lifestyle
  3. Perform heart boosting exercise
  4. Go for a brisk walk
  5. Take the stairs instead of the elevator
  6. Quit smoking
  7. Limit alcohol consumption
  8. Eat your greens
  9. Limit sugar and salt
  10. Go for a time to time heart check-up even if you don’t see any problem

How Yoga Helps Maintain Heart Health

A study about yoga and cardiovascular disease published in the European Journal of Preventive Cardiology shows that yoga helps lower heart disease risk factors. People who took yoga classes experienced improvements in various factors influencing heart disease risk.

Yoga leaves a calming effect on the human mind and body. It helps you relax and women especially, need to relax more. Studies suggest that women are highly affected by stress and anxiety, two leading causes of heart disease. Yoga helps balance blood pressure, maintain healthy good cholesterol, prevent plaque in the heart arteries and prevent heart blockage.
